Macmillan & Co. Ltd. London. 1894. FIRST HEIGHWAY EDITION, Large paper issue. One of only 100 copies issued. Large 8vo. (10.5 x 7.4 inches), With notes and an index. Beautifully illustrated throughout with over 100 fine engravings by Heighway. Tissue guard to the frontis. Some minor offsetting to the blank endpapers otherwise a fine and clean copy throughout. In the original publishers burgundy cloth binding with printed paper label to the spine. The spine is a bit faded but this is still a lovely copy of this scarce volume. With an attractive Art Nouveau bookplate of Christie Chetwynd Atkinson, decorated and illustrated with two women reading, by M.C. Fisher, dated 1902, on the front pastedown endpaper.
